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| alpine silverwort | glacier buttercup |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(Plants) | Plantae (Plants) |
| Phylum | Marchantiophyta (liverwort)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Jungermanniopsida (Jungermanniopsida)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Jungermanniales (Jungermanniales) | Ranunculales (Ranunculales) |
| Family | Antheliaceae | Ranunculaceae |
| Genus | Anthelia | Ranunculus |
| Species | Anthelia julacea | Ranunculus glacialis |
